LOS ANGELES (KABC) -- "Fifty Shades Freed" actress Arielle Kebbel's sister has been found safe after going missing from Silver Lake nearly two weeks ago.

Julia Kebbel, 36, disappeared after walking her dog around 11 p.m. on Jan. 31 in the 1900 block of Golden Gate Avenue, according to Los Angeles police.

Arielle Kebbel's representative released the following statement to Eyewitness News on Tuesday:

"It is with great joy and relief that I share the wonderful news that my sister, Julia, and her dog, Cindy, have been found safe. While we do ask for privacy at this time, my family and I want to thank everyone for all of your love and support over the past two weeks. We are so grateful to every single person who helped spread the word and joined us in our search. We would also like to thank the Los Angeles Police Department, KlaasKIDS, SERT Ministries and Anonymity Rescue for their efforts in bringing Julia home."

No other details were released regarding the circumstances of her disappearance.
